In Batman (2022), Batman asks Selina about club:

Batman: Is that where you work?

Selina: No, I just work the bar upstairs. But I see 'em come in.

Batman: Who?

Selina: A lot of guys that shouldn't be there, I can tell you that. Your basic upstanding citizen types.

What does "basic upstanding citizen types" mean?

  • X is your basic Y is a colloquial idiomatic form meaning X is just an ordinary X, with no special additional features. The more "formal" version replaces determiner your with an indefinite article (for singular contexts; in plural contexts as per the example here, the "formal" version simply discards your). This is probably sarcasm, as saying that they should not be there and yet saying they are "upstanding citizens" - law abiding citizens/behaving in a good and moral way

So Selina is probably being sarcastic to emphasise how they are not law abiding (not following the law)
